当前位置:首页 / EXCEL

Excel设置闰月怎么做?如何自动识别并添加?

作者:佚名|分类:EXCEL|浏览:86|发布时间:2025-04-03 18:41:20

Excel设置闰月:自动识别与添加方法详解

一、引言

闰月是中国农历中特有的月份,由于农历是根据月亮的运行周期来计算的,因此每隔几年就会有一个闰月。在Excel中,如何设置闰月,如何自动识别并添加闰月,是许多用户关心的问题。本文将详细介绍Excel设置闰月的方法,帮助大家轻松应对这一问题。

二、Excel设置闰月的方法

1. 手动设置闰月

在Excel中,手动设置闰月的方法如下:

(1)打开Excel表格,选中需要设置闰月的单元格。

(2)在单元格中输入公式:=DATE(1900,2,29)。这个公式表示1900年2月29日,即闰月。

(3)按下回车键,单元格中显示的结果为1900年2月29日。

(4)将这个公式复制到其他需要设置闰月的单元格中。

2. 自动识别并添加闰月

在Excel中,自动识别并添加闰月的方法如下:

(1)打开Excel表格,选中需要设置闰月的单元格。

(2)在单元格中输入公式:=DATE(YEAR(TODAY()),2,29)。这个公式表示当前年份的2月29日。

(3)按下回车键,单元格中显示的结果为当前年份的2月29日。

(4)将这个公式复制到其他需要设置闰月的单元格中。

(5)为了自动识别并添加闰月,我们需要在公式中添加一个条件判断。在单元格中输入公式:=IF(MOD(YEAR(TODAY()),4)=0 AND MOD(YEAR(TODAY()),100)0 OR MOD(YEAR(TODAY()),400)=0,DATE(YEAR(TODAY()),2,29),DATE(YEAR(TODAY()),2,28))。

这个公式表示:如果当前年份是闰年,则返回2月29日,否则返回2月28日。

(6)将这个公式复制到其他需要设置闰月的单元格中。

三、总结

通过以上方法,我们可以在Excel中设置闰月,并自动识别并添加闰月。这样,在处理与农历相关的数据时,就能更加方便快捷。

四、相关问答

1. 问题:为什么Excel中需要设置闰月?

回答:由于农历是根据月亮的运行周期来计算的,而月亮的运行周期与阳历(公历)有所不同,因此每隔几年就会有一个闰月。在Excel中设置闰月,可以方便地处理与农历相关的数据。

2. 问题:如何判断一个年份是否是闰年?

回答:一个年份是闰年的条件是:能被4整除但不能被100整除,或者能被400整除。

3. 问题:如何将Excel中的日期转换为农历日期?

回答:Excel中没有直接将日期转换为农历日期的函数,但可以通过编写VBA宏来实现。具体操作如下:

(1)打开Excel,按下“Alt + F11”键,进入VBA编辑器。

(2)在“插入”菜单中选择“模块”,创建一个新的模块。

(3)在模块中输入以下代码:

```

Function农历日期(公历日期 As Date) As String

'此处为农历日期转换代码,由于篇幅限制,此处省略

End Function

```

(4)将公历日期转换为农历日期的公式设置为:=农历日期(公历日期)。

4. 问题:如何将Excel中的日期转换为星期?

回答:在Excel中,可以使用内置的WEEKDAY函数将日期转换为星期。例如,=WEEKDAY(日期)将返回星期数(1-7),其中1代表星期日,7代表星期六。


参考内容:https://www.chaobian.net/game/604.html